qbbox: computes bounding box

Description

The function qbbox computes a bounding box for the given lat,lon points with a few additional options such as quantile boxes, additional margins, etc.

Usage

qbbox(lat,
lon,
TYPE = c("all",
"quantile")[1],
margin = list(m = c(1,
1,
1,
1),
TYPE = c("perc",
"abs")[1]),
q.lat = c(0.1,
0.9),
q.lon = c(0.1,
0.9),
verbose = 0)

Examples

Run this code
lat = 37.85 + rnorm(100, sd=0.001);
lon = -120.47 + rnorm(100, sd=0.001);
#add a few outliers:
lat[1:5] <- lat[1:5] + rnorm(5, sd =.01);
lon[1:5] <- lon[1:5] + rnorm(5, sd =.01);

#range, discarding the upper and lower 10\% of the data
qbbox(lat, lon, TYPE = "quantile");
#full range:
qbbox(lat, lon, TYPE = "all");
#add a 10\% extra margin on all four sides:
qbbox(lat, lon, margin = list(m = c(10, 10, 10, 10), TYPE = c("perc", "abs")[1]));
